# Build Provenance: Incremental Rebuilds on Mosswire

Quick primer: Mosswire only rebuilds pages whose content hash changed, so "why didn't my page update?" usually means the source hash matched. Every incremental run writes a provenance record — which inputs, which template version, which cache entries it reused. If output looks stale, don't nuke the cache first; check the provenance log. Each record is keyed by the token that appears below.

build token for fafof-tageg: htk21_f30a3062ec5a0972b3bbf

Heads-up for the sync: the Tintcheck contrast audit is heavier than expected — rendering every theme/component pair eats a surprising amount of worker time. We're budgeting one dedicated runner for nightly sweeps and keeping PR checks to changed components only. Parallelism and sampling knobs live in one config block, reproduced here.

tuning table, kawep-tawif:
CAPS = {
    "olidor": 80,
    "belion": 7,
    "quenys": 225,
    "druox": 839,
    "fraath": 482,
}

Subject: DR drill — Givewell... no, GiftLedger receipt mailer. Team: Thursday we run the annual disaster-recovery drill for the Mirabeck donation-receipt mailer. We will fail over the queue to the Ashdown standby region, replay the last hour of receipt jobs, and verify no donor gets a duplicate. Release manager owns the go/no-go call at each checkpoint. Expect roughly ninety minutes of read-only mode. Restoring the sealed mailer keystore during step four requires the recovery passphrase, which is provided below.

strongbox words: oliael-gilax-lamael

Subject: Crossword feed cutover — what on-call needs

Hi team,

Ahead of Thursday's cutover, the Gridlark puzzle generator will serve partner feeds from the new endpoint. Rate limits and grid-format versions are unchanged; only the auth header differs. If overnight generation stalls, restart the feed worker before escalating. For verification calls against the new endpoint, use the credential below.

login token, kawef-fadug: eyJhbGciOiJIUzI1NiIsInR5cCI6IkpXVCJ9.eyJzdWIiOiIvgannpIn0.Zx3AfanE